I have the XpressMusic 5800 since about a month ago and had raised a screen protector from Vikuiti until a week ago. This tended in any attempt to apply it to blistering and ultimately had - thanks to my own failure - even kinks and thus was essentially only a single bubble.
A new film was needed and due to the positive reviews for the film FX antireflection Protection and the aktraktivem price I decided to offer you film.
Two days later, she landed neatly packed in my mailbox. Enclosed was a guide; described quite scarce, what to do, but imaged properly and told the essentials.
Now it was important: I washed again fast hands and removed my old protector, purified as described the display and began to apply the film. For this you should loosen the film for half of the carrier foil and using a credit card or similar application.
I made it and was surprised and excited. The film held the first time, conformed almost perfectly to the screen and I saw not a single bubble. The only blemishes: The film is not an absolute one hundred percent fit. But that's production-probably not feasible.
I would like to mention here what I could see on the screen protector still:
* The screen protector is rough, what a different feeling when you touch
are - it must be getting used.
You seem to be a little thicker than for example the Vikuiti - this is
also a bit of getting used to.
* The film is matte, which is why the black is no longer really black
acts
* The matte production technology, the protective film reflects so well
no light. Thus, you can really display the good in daylight
use.
* Possibly the most important thing: The film is absolutely resistant to
Scratches. (At least caused in the normal way. According to the manufacturer
Pencil Hardness 3H)
